Transaction 12d14879d1a8115260c2c3aa921997f290a424ca85d45bab5cdb5710a3ff89fb
1 Input
1 Output
-
12d14879d1a8115260c2c3aa921997f290a424ca85d45bab5cdb5710a3ff89fb:0
- value
- 13679664
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cb4d62fe8eecc345ba125a8c286e46d48d8acc9 OP_EQUAL
- address
- 3QjCqduCu68jhotvDZyuCguztYHkLABRWU